Notes. All our results have been obtained for two different values of the sum of neutrino masses, with higher and lower values of neutrino masses (∑mν = 0.15eV and 0.06eV) but, unless otherwise specified, we only show results for the 0.06 eV case. We additionally write the density values ωb,0 and ωm,0 here, since they are varied initially in the calculation for the GC probe alongside several redshift-dependent parameters, whose values are derived from the fiducial model in this table (see Sect. 3.2 for more details). The final results for all probes will be given in terms of the parameters of Eq. (53) and will therefore refer to Ωb,0 and Ωm,0. For non-flat cosmologies, ΩDE, 0 is also varied. The optical depth τ is fixed to 0.058 throughout the paper (we do not vary it and use the best fit value from Planck Collaboration XIV 2016).
